What Is a Hotel?
A hotel is a commercial establishment that provides travelers and guests with temporary accommodation. Depending on its category, location, and price range, a hotel may offer a simple room with basic facilities or a luxurious experience with premium services.
Most hotels provide essential features such as:
- Comfortable guest rooms
- Private bathrooms
- Wi-Fi access
- Housekeeping services
- Reception or customer support
- Security
- Food and beverage options
- Parking or transportation assistance
Luxury hotels may also include swimming pools, fitness centers, spas, conference rooms, fine-dining restaurants, concierge services, and entertainment facilities.

Different Types of Hotels
Not all hotels are designed for the same type of traveler. Understanding the major categories can help you select accommodation that matches your budget and travel needs.
Luxury Hotels
Luxury hotels focus on premium comfort, exceptional service, and high-end amenities. These properties often feature spacious rooms, elegant interiors, fine dining, wellness facilities, and personalized guest services.
Luxury hotels are ideal for travelers who want a premium experience during vacations, business trips, honeymoons, or special occasions.
Boutique Hotels
Boutique hotels are generally smaller properties known for their unique design, character, and personalized atmosphere. Unlike large hotel chains, boutique hotels often focus on a specific theme, architectural style, or local cultural experience.
Travelers who prefer individuality and a more personal environment often choose boutique accommodation.
Budget Hotels
Budget hotels provide affordable accommodation with essential facilities. They are suitable for travelers who want a clean, comfortable place to stay without paying for luxury amenities.
Budget-friendly hotels can be an excellent choice for backpackers, solo travelers, students, and families looking to manage travel expenses.
Business Hotels
Business hotels are designed primarily for corporate travelers. They are often located near commercial districts, airports, convention centers, or major transportation hubs.
Common business hotel amenities include:
- High-speed internet
- Work desks
- Meeting rooms
- Conference facilities
- Business centers
- Express check-in and check-out
These hotels help professionals remain productive while traveling.
Resort Hotels
Resort hotels are usually located in popular vacation destinations such as beaches, mountains, islands, or countryside areas. They often provide entertainment and recreational activities within the property.
Guests may enjoy swimming pools, restaurants, sports activities, spas, private beaches, and organized excursions.
A resort can be an excellent option for travelers who want relaxation and entertainment in one location.
Airport Hotels
Airport hotels are located close to major airports and are convenient for travelers with early flights, long layovers, or delayed connections.
Many airport hotels provide shuttle services, flexible check-in options, and short-stay accommodation.
Important Factors to Consider When Choosing a Hotel
Selecting the right hotel requires more than simply comparing prices. Several important factors should be considered before making a reservation.
Location
Location is one of the most important aspects of choosing a hotel. A centrally located hotel can save time and transportation costs.
Before booking, consider the hotel’s distance from:
- Tourist attractions
- Airports
- Train or bus stations
- Restaurants
- Shopping areas
- Business districts
- Beaches or entertainment venues
For example, travelers on a sightseeing vacation may prefer a hotel close to major attractions, while business travelers may prioritize accommodation near meeting locations.
Price and Budget
Your travel budget plays an important role in selecting a hotel. Compare room rates and consider what is included in the price.
A lower room rate may not always represent the best value if additional charges apply for services such as parking, breakfast, Wi-Fi, or resort facilities.
Look for hotels that offer a balance between affordability, location, comfort, and amenities.
Guest Reviews and Ratings
Online reviews can provide useful information about the real guest experience. Previous visitors often share opinions about cleanliness, staff behavior, room comfort, food quality, location, and overall service.
When reading hotel reviews, look for consistent feedback rather than focusing on one extremely positive or negative comment.
Pay particular attention to recent reviews because hotel management, services, and facilities can change over time.
Amenities
Different travelers need different facilities. Before booking, check whether the hotel offers the amenities that are important to you.
Popular hotel amenities include:
- Free Wi-Fi
- Complimentary breakfast
- Air conditioning
- Swimming pool
- Fitness center
- Restaurant
- Room service
- Free parking
- Airport transportation
- Laundry services
- Family rooms
Business travelers may prioritize reliable internet and workspace, while families may look for larger rooms and child-friendly facilities.

Tips for Finding the Best Hotel Deals
Travelers can often save money by planning and comparing options carefully.
Book at the Right Time
Hotel prices can change depending on the season, local events, holidays, and demand. Booking in advance may provide better rates, especially during busy travel periods.
However, some hotels also offer last-minute discounts when rooms remain available.
Compare Multiple Options
Do not book the first hotel you find. Compare different properties based on price, location, reviews, room size, and included amenities.
A slightly higher-priced hotel may offer better value if breakfast, parking, or transportation services are included.
Check Cancellation Policies
Travel plans can change unexpectedly. Flexible cancellation policies provide additional peace of mind.
Before completing your booking, review the hotel’s cancellation and refund terms carefully.
Look for Special Offers
Many hotels provide seasonal promotions, extended-stay discounts, family packages, or special deals for direct bookings.
Travelers planning longer stays should check whether weekly or monthly rates are available.
Hotels and the Modern Travel Experience
Technology has transformed the hotel industry. Many modern hotels now offer digital check-in, mobile room keys, online concierge services, smart room controls, and contactless payment options.
Guests increasingly expect fast, convenient, and personalized service.
Sustainability is also becoming an important part of the hotel industry. Environmentally conscious hotels may reduce plastic waste, improve energy efficiency, conserve water, and support local communities.
As travelers become more aware of environmental issues, sustainable accommodation can become an important factor when choosing where to stay.
